What conclusion about the painting of the Sistine Chapel have art historians come to based, in part, on lines like "I feel the b

ack of my brain / Upon my neck" from Michelangelo's sonnet to John of Pistoia?

Answer:

Michelangelo painted the ceiling in a standing up position.

Explanation:

Michelangelo painted the Sistine Chapel in a standing position.

When the picture Michelangelo creating his legendary frescoes, most people assume he was lying down. But in fact, the artist and his assistants used wooden scaffolds that allowed them to stand upright and reach above their heads. Michelangelo himself designed the unique system of platforms, which were attached to the walls with brackets.
